What is Postmark?
Postmark is a transactional email service from ActiveCampaign focused on industry-leading delivery speed and inbox placement. It runs separate IP infrastructure for transactional and broadcast email, offers detailed bounce and spam complaint diagnostics, message streams, inbound parsing, message templates with MJML support, and 45-day searchable activity. Postmark targets developers and product teams who treat email reliability as a feature, not a checkbox.

Postmark Pros & Cons
๐ Pros
- Industry-leading inbox placement, with median delivery times under one second
- Separate IP pools for transactional and broadcast email keep your reputation clean
- Outstanding human-staffed support, even on entry-level plans
- Detailed bounce, spam complaint, and engagement diagnostics with 45-day message search
- Inbound email parsing turns inbox replies into structured webhook payloads
๐ Cons
- No free plan; pricing starts at $15/month for 10,000 emails
- Not a marketing email platform; lacks visual journey builders or contact segmentation
- Per-email cost is higher than SendGrid or Mailgun at scale
- UI is less polished than newer competitors like Resend

Postmark Pricing
Full pricing details โDeveloper
- โ10,000 emails/month
- โ45-day message retention
- โTransactional + broadcast streams
- โEmail APIs and SMTP
Growth
- โ50,000 emails/month
- โWebhooks and event streaming
- โTemplates and MJML
- โInbound email parsing
Scale
- โ300,000 emails/month
- โDedicated IPs available
- โSOC 2 Type II compliance
- โPriority email support
Enterprise
- โ1M+ emails/month
- โCustom SLAs
- โDedicated success engineer
- โHIPAA-eligible add-on
